CIT Reassigns 14 Related Customs Cases From Judge Aquilino to Judge Stanceu
Judge Mark Barnett, chief judge at the Court of International Trade, reassigned 14 customs cases from Judge Thomas Aquilino to Judge Timothy Stanceu, in a May 5 order. The cases were brought by importer Mast Industries and challenge the classification…
